Exemplo n.º 1
0
        //Form loads...
        private void frmOrder_Load(object sender, EventArgs e)
        {
            //BLL Access
            handlerOrder     = new Handler_Order();
            handlerOrderLine = new Handler_OrderLine();
            handlerCustomer  = new Handler_Customer();
            handlerProduct   = new Handler_Product();
            handlerPayment   = new Handler_Payment();
            handlerDiscount  = new Handler_Discount();

            //Bind Data
            try
            {
                BindData_Product();
                BindData_Payment();
                BindData_Discount();
            }
            catch (Exception ex)
            {
                MessageBox.Show("Error connection to the database!" + Environment.NewLine + Environment.NewLine + ex.Message);
                this.Close();
            }

            //Focus controls
            tabCtrlOrder.SelectedTab = tabCustomer;
            tbxName.Focus();
        }
Exemplo n.º 2
0
        //Select Order
        private void SelectOrder()
        {
            int rowIndex = dgvOrders.CurrentCell.RowIndex;

            int orderNumber = Convert.ToInt32(dgvOrders.Rows[rowIndex].Cells[0].Value.ToString());

            selectedOrderNum = orderNumber;

            //Display all items in the order
            handlerOrderLines = new Handler_OrderLine();
            BindData_OrderLines(orderNumber);

            //Display order details
            lblOrderNumber.Text = dgvOrders.Rows[rowIndex].Cells[0].Value.ToString();
            lblCustomer.Text    = dgvOrders.Rows[rowIndex].Cells[7].Value.ToString();
            lblDate.Text        = (dgvOrders.Rows[rowIndex].Cells[3].Value.ToString()).Substring(0, 10);
            lblTime.Text        = (dgvOrders.Rows[rowIndex].Cells[4].Value.ToString()).Substring(11);

            if (Convert.ToBoolean(dgvOrders.Rows[rowIndex].Cells[5].Value.ToString()) == true)
            {
                lblCompletion.Text = "Yes";
            }
            else
            {
                lblCompletion.Text = "No";
            }

            if (Convert.ToBoolean(dgvOrders.Rows[rowIndex].Cells[6].Value.ToString()) == true)
            {
                lblCollection.Text = "Yes";
            }
            else
            {
                lblCollection.Text = "No";
            }

            lblSalesperson.Text = dgvOrders.Rows[rowIndex].Cells[2].Value.ToString();
        }